• Genome Sequencing Technologies: An overview of next-generation sequencing (NGS) technologies and their applications in aquatic plant genomics.
• Aquatic Plant Genomics: Introduction to the genomic structure and organization of aquatic plants, focusing on genome size, chromosome number, and ploidy levels.
• Comparative Genomics: Comparison of aquatic plant genomes to terrestrial plant genomes to identify unique features and evolutionary relationships.
• Transcriptomics: Analysis of gene expression in aquatic plants under different environmental conditions to understand the genetic basis of adaptation and stress tolerance.
• Genome Editing Techniques: Introduction to CRISPR-Cas9 and other genome editing techniques for targeted gene modification in aquatic plants.
• Genetic Diversity and Conservation: Study of genetic diversity in aquatic plants and its implications for conservation and breeding programs.
• Phylogenomics: Reconstruction of phylogenetic relationships among aquatic plants using genomic data.
• Bioinformatics Tools: Overview of bioinformatics tools and databases for analyzing aquatic plant genomics data.
• Genomics-assisted Breeding: Application of genomics tools and techniques for improving aquatic plant breeding programs.
• Ethical and Regulatory Considerations: Discussion of ethical and regulatory issues related to aquatic plant genomics research and its applications.

Here's a 3D pie chart showcasing the distribution of roles in this exciting industry: 1. **Bioinformatics Specialist (40%)** - These professionals work with the analysis of large-scale biological data, including genomics, transcriptomics, and metabolomics. Skilled in computational biology, machine learning, and data mining, they play a crucial role in aquatic plant genomic studies. 2. **Molecular Biologist (30%)** - Molecular biologists study the molecular mechanisms of life and are essential to the aquatic plant genomics sector. They focus on DNA, RNA, and protein interactions, manipulation, and analysis. 3. **Geneticist (20%)** - Geneticists working with aquatic plants are responsible for analyzing the genetic makeup of these organisms. Their research helps to understand the genetic basis of desirable traits and assists in the development of new plant varieties. 4. **Plant Scientist (10%)** - Plant scientists explore the biology of aquatic plants, their interactions with the environment, and their potential applications in various industries such as agriculture, pharmaceuticals, and bioenergy.
